miR-217和SIRT1在老年白内障晶状体上皮细胞中的表达水平及意义 被引量:3

The expression relationship and significance of miR-217 and SIRT1 in lens epithelial cells of senile cataract

摘要 目的探讨微小RNA-217(miR-217)与沉默信息调节因子相关酶1(SIRT1)在老年白内障晶状体上皮细胞(LECs)中的表达关系及意义。方法选取2017年12月至2018年3月沧州市中心医院医疗集团收治的65例老年性白内障患者作为研究组,并根据不同类型将其分为皮质性组(30例)、核性组(22例)、后囊下组(13例),另选取同期于本院进行角膜移植术的其他眼部疾病(无白内障)患者38例为对照组。采用实时荧光定量PCR(RT-PCR)检测LECs中miR-217与SIRT1 mRNA表达水平;蛋白免疫印迹法(WB)检测SIRT1蛋白表达情况;采用酶联免疫吸附法(ELISA)检测血清超氧化物歧化酶(SOD)、丙二醛(MDA)、过氧化脂质(LPO)水平;采用ABTS比色法检测总抗氧化能力(TAC)。采用Pearson法进行相关性分析。结果与对照组相比,研究组miR-217表达水平较高,而SIRT1 mRNA及蛋白表达水平较低,差异有统计学意义(P<0.05)。研究组血清SOD、TAC水平均显著低于对照组,而MDA、LPO水平均高于对照组,差异有统计学意义(P<0.05)。与皮质性组相比,核性组与后囊下组miR-217表达水平均显著升高,而SIRT1 mRNA及蛋白表达水平均显著降低,差异均有统计学意义(P<0.05)。Pearson结果显示,miR-217与SIRT1呈负相关,与MDA、LPO呈正相关,而与SOD、TAC呈负相关(P<0.05);SIRT1与SOD、TAC呈正相关(P<0.05),而与MDA、LPO呈负相关(P<0.05)。结论miR-217在老年白内障患者LECs中异常高表达,而SIRT1呈低表达,二者呈负相关且均可能通过参与老年白内障氧化应激反应过程进而促进疾病发生及发展。 Objective To analyze the expression relationship and significance of micro RNA-217(miR-217)and silent information regulator related enzyme 1(SIRT1)in lens epithelial cells(LECs)of senile cataract.Methods From December 2017 to March 2018,65 senile patients with cataract were selected as the study group;according to different types,they were divided into cortical group(30 cases),nuclear group(22 cases),and posterior subcapsular group(13 cases).Another 38 patients with other eye diseases(no cataract)who underwent corneal transplantation in our hospital during the same period were selected as the control group.Real-time fluorescence quantitative PCR(RT-PCR)was used to detect the expression levels of miR-217 and SIRT1 mRNA in LECs;Western blot(WB)was used to detect the expression of SIRT1 protein;the levels of serum superoxide dismutase(SOD),malondialdehyde(MDA),and lipid peroxide(LPO)were detected by enzyme-linked immunosorbent assay(ELISA);the total antioxidant capacity(TAC)was detected by ABTS colorimetry.Pearson method was used for correlation analysis.Results Compared with the control group,the expression of miR-217 in the study group was significantly higher than that in the control group(P<0.05),while the expressions of SIRT1 mRNA and protein were significantly lower than those in the control group(P<0.05);the levels of serum SOD and TAC in the study group were significantly lower than those in the control group(P<0.05),while the levels of MDA and LPO were significantly higher(P<0.05);compared with cortical group,the expression level of miR-217 in nuclear group and posterior subcapsular group increased significantly(P<0.05),while the expressions of SIRT1 mRNA and protein were decreased significantly(P<0.05);the Pearson method showed there was a significant negative correlation between miR-217 and SIRT1(P<0.05);miR-217 was positively correlated with MDA and LPO(P<0.05),but negatively correlated with SOD and TAC(P<0.05);SIRT1 was positively correlated with SOD and TAC(P<0.05),but negatively correlated with MDA and LPO(P<0.05).Conclusion MiR-217 was highly expressed in LECs of senile cataract patients,while SIRT1 was low expressed;they were negatively correlated and might contribute to the occurrence and development of cataract by participating in the oxidative stress process of senile cataract.
